Lawyer: Cost of hiring?
- Common salary in North Vancouver, BC: $132,676 yearly
- Typical salaries range from $67,464 – $260,924 yearly
*Indeed data (CA)

What's the average time to fill a lawyer role?
The average time to fill a lawyer role is 41 days, calculated from the moment the job is posted until a candidate accepts the offer.
